Finding Authenticity: Navigating Honesty and Acceptance in Group Therapy

It was tough, it was frightening, because I was like this was my security blanket, so to speak, was like my ability to put on personas. I'm just like I'm not doing anything for anyone anymore.

Ever felt the pressure to fit in, even at the cost of your own authenticity? In this eye-opening episode of 'Unnoticed Observer', listeners get a front-row seat to a real group therapy session that tackles this very issue. One client finds herself ousted from treatment for being 'too honest', sparking a profound discussion on the societal pressures to conform and the fine line between honesty and rudeness.

The conversation dives deep into how these pressures can affect mental health and addiction recovery. Participants share their personal battles with putting on personas to be liked versus the courage it takes to be their true selves. This raw and honest dialogue sheds light on the importance of vulnerability and community support in overcoming personal challenges.

The episode is a powerful reminder that while society often demands us to wear masks, true healing begins when we dare to take them off. Tune in to hear these candid conversations and gain valuable insights into the complexities of mental health and addiction.
